Americans' Approval of Trump Dips Amid Rising Costs and Economic Concerns

TL;DR Summary
A survey indicates that a majority of Americans, especially Democrats and independents, blame President Trump for increased spending on essentials like groceries and gas, while most Republicans do not share this view.
